Syrian army bombs SDF positions in Aleppo amid group attacks on residential neighborhoods

At least 7 civilians killed, 52 injured in SDF attacks in Aleppo, Syrian health official says

By Lina Altawell and Tarek Chouiref
ISTANBUL (AA) – The Syrian army began heavy and focused shelling of positions of the SDF in the northern city of Aleppo on Thursday in retaliation for three days of attacks by the group that killed at least seven civilians and injured dozens.

The PKK/YPG terror group is operating under the name of SDF in the country.


According to Alikhbariya TV, the army began responding to the sources of SDF fire in the Sheikh Maqsoud and Ashrafieh neighborhoods in the city.


The attacks came after the army said it will begin military operations against the SDF positions in the Ashrafieh, Sheikh Maqsoud, and Bani Zeid neighborhoods of Aleppo at 13:30 local time (10:30GMT).


According to the Syrian Arab News Agency (SANA), the army imposed a curfew in the three districts as of 13:30 local time until further notice.


The army attacks came after the SDF forces renewed its shelling of residential neighborhoods in the city for the third consecutive day.


According to the SANA news agency, SDF shelled al-Khalidiyah neighborhood, injuring four civilians.


A woman was also shot by a sniper while leaving the Sheikh Maqsoud neighborhood, the agency said.


A doctor was also injured by SDF gunfire targeting Al-Razi Hospital in Aleppo. A Syrian soldier was also injured in an artillery attack by the group while securing the exit of civilians from Al-Suryan neighborhood in the city, the agency said.


SANA also reported SDF shelling of the student housing complex at the University of Aleppo using artillery fire.


Shelling also targeted the vicinity of the Surgical Medicine Hospital in the Sheikh Hilal neighborhood in the city.


Health Ministry spokesman in Aleppo Munir al-Muhammad told SANA that the civilian death toll from SDF attacks rose to seven, with 52 others injured.


According to SANA, the attacks included sniper fire that wounded civilians in the Sheikh Maqsoud neighborhood.


Syrian media said civil defense teams and internal security forces continued to evacuate civilians from the Ashrafieh and Sheikh Maqsoud neighborhoods through Al-Zohour Street due to the SDF “violations.”


According to Syrian figures, more than 3,000 civilians have been displaced from their areas over the SDF attacks.


SANA said the decision was taken as a precautionary security measure ahead of the planned operations, with residents instructed to remain indoors.


The provincial administration in Aleppo has extended the suspension of classes at public and private schools and universities in the city on Thursday over the escalation.


On March 10, the Syrian presidency announced the signing of an agreement for the SDF’s integration into state institutions, reaffirming the country's territorial unity and rejecting any attempts at division.


Syrian authorities say that in the months since, the SDF has not shown any efforts to meet the terms of the agreement.


The Syrian government has intensified efforts to maintain security across the country since the ouster of Bashar al-Assad’s regime on Dec. 8, 2024, after 24 years in power.
